What are the Factors of 1516?

The numbers that divide 1516 evenly are known as factors of 1516.

A factor of 1516 is a number that divides the number without remainder.

The factors of 1516 are 1, 2, 4, 379, 758, and 1516.

Negative factors of 1516: -1, -2, -4, -379, -758, and -1516.

Prime factors of 1516: 2 and 379.

Prime factorization of 1516: 22 × 379.

The sum of factors of 1516: 1 + 2 + 4 + 379 + 758 + 1516 = 2660

Finding Factors Using Multiplication

To find factors using multiplication, we need to identify the pairs of numbers that are multiplied to give 1516. Identifying the numbers which are multiplied to get the number 1516 is the multiplication method.

Step 1: Multiply 1516 by 1, 1516 × 1 = 1516.

Step 2: Check for other numbers that give 1516 after multiplying

2 × 758 = 1516

4 × 379 = 1516

Therefore, the positive factor pairs of 1516 are: (1, 1516), (2, 758), (4, 379). All these factor pairs result in 1516.

For every positive factor, there is a negative factor.

Finding Factors Using Division Method

Dividing the given numbers with the whole numbers until the remainder becomes zero and listing out the numbers which result as whole numbers as factors. Factors can be calculated by following the simple division method

Step 1: Divide 1516 by 1, 1516 ÷ 1 = 1516.

Step 2: Continue dividing 1516 by the numbers until the remainder becomes 0.

1516 ÷ 1 = 1516

1516 ÷ 2 = 758

1516 ÷ 4 = 379

Therefore, the factors of 1516 are: 1, 2, 4, 379, 758, 1516.

Prime Factors and Prime Factorization

The factors can be found by dividing it with prime numbers. We can find the prime factors using the following methods:

Using Prime Factorization: In this process, prime factors of 1516 divide the number to break it down in the multiplication form of prime factors till the remainder becomes 1.

1516 ÷ 2 = 758

758 ÷ 2 = 379

379 ÷ 379 = 1

The prime factors of 1516 are 2 and 379.

The prime factorization of 1516 is: 22 × 379.

Factor Tree

The factor tree is the graphical representation of breaking down any number into prime factors. The following step shows

Step 1: Firstly, 1516 is divided by 2 to get 758.

Step 2: Now divide 758 by 2 to get 379.

Step 3: 379 is a prime number, that cannot be divided anymore. So, the prime factorization of 1516 is: 22 × 379.

Factor Pairs: Two numbers that are multiplied to give a specific number are called factor pairs. Both positive and negative factors constitute factor pairs.

Positive factor pairs of 1516: (1, 1516), (2, 758), (4, 379).

Negative factor pairs of 1516: (-1, -1516), (-2, -758), (-4, -379).
